Nikon B500 vs Nikon S810c Overview

Here, we are analyzing the Nikon B500 versus Nikon S810c, both Small Sensor Superzoom digital cameras and both of them are manufactured by Nikon. The resolution of the B500 (16MP) and the S810c (16MP) is very well matched and both cameras offer the identical sensor size (1/2.3").

Nikon B500 vs Nikon S810c Physical Comparison

When you are aiming to carry around your camera, you will need to think about its weight and volume. The Nikon B500 offers exterior dimensions of 114mm x 78mm x 95mm (4.5" x 3.1" x 3.7") with a weight of 541 grams (1.19 lbs) and the Nikon S810c has sizing of 113mm x 64mm x 28mm (4.4" x 2.5" x 1.1") with a weight of 216 grams (0.48 lbs).
